About Government Relations & Lobbying Law in Zapotiltic, Mexico

Government Relations and Lobbying in Zapotiltic, Mexico refers to the ways in which individuals, companies, or organizations interact with local or regional authorities to influence public policies or government decisions. In Mexico, lobbying activities are regulated to promote transparency and ensure that the influence over public officials is exercised ethically and within the law. In Zapotiltic, while there may not be city-specific lobbying regulations, any advocacy activities directed at municipal, state, or federal officials must conform to both Jalisco state statutes and overarching federal laws governing lobbying and government interactions.

Local Laws Overview

Although there are no uniquely local lobbying laws exclusive to Zapotiltic, activities are regulated under the broader framework of Mexican federal law and Jalisco state statutes. Key aspects include:

  • Transparency Requirements: All lobbying activities are subject to disclosure requirements. This typically includes registering as a lobbyist and reporting contacts with public officials when acting on behalf of third parties.
  • Conflict of Interest Rules: Lobbyists must avoid situations where their activities could result in conflicts with the public interest or breach ethical standards.
  • Political Contributions: The law strictly regulates political donations, particularly by corporations or foreign entities, and details acceptable limits and declaration protocols.
  • Interaction Limits: There are restrictions on gifts, hospitality, or favors offered to public officials to prevent undue influence.
  • Sanctions: Violations, including non-disclosure, improper influence, or other unethical conduct, can result in administrative fines, loss of lobbying privileges, and even criminal penalties.
  • Right to Petition: The Mexican Constitution protects the right to petition authorities, so advocacy is supported as long as it stays within legal and ethical boundaries.

Lawyers specializing in government relations assist clients in remaining compliant with these detailed rules.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the definition of lobbying in Zapotiltic, Mexico?

Lobbying is any attempt to influence the decisions, actions, or policies of government officials, typically by individuals or organizations acting on behalf of clients or their own interests.

Who needs to register as a lobbyist in Zapotiltic?

Anyone who, for compensation, regularly communicates with public officials to influence legislation, regulations, or governmental decisions generally needs to register, following federal and state guidelines.

Are there specific local laws about lobbying in Zapotiltic?

There are no Zapotiltic-specific lobbying statutes, but activities are regulated by Jalisco state laws and the relevant federal frameworks.

What are the penalties for illegal lobbying or unethical behavior?

Penalties can include administrative fines, suspension from government contracts, criminal charges, or loss of rights to lobby.

Can foreign companies or individuals engage in lobbying activities?

Foreign entities may engage in lobbying, but they face additional limitations and disclosure requirements. Political contributions by foreign individuals or companies are prohibited.

What kinds of activities are considered lobbying?

Lobbying includes arranging meetings with officials, submitting policy proposals, presenting research, and similar actions meant to influence official decisions.

Do all interactions with the government count as lobbying?

No. Routine business licensing, permit applications, or administrative procedures typically do not count as lobbying unless accompanied by advocacy aiming to change policy or decisions.

How can you make sure your lobbying efforts are legal?

Register as required, fully disclose activities, avoid conflicts of interest, and consult with a legal specialist to ensure compliance.

What disclosures must a lobbyist make?

Lobbyists must report their clients, topics they are advocating for, the officials they contact, and any spending related to lobbying efforts.

Why consult a lawyer before lobbying?

A lawyer can clarify your legal obligations, draft necessary documents, ensure compliance with strict regulations, and represent you if authorities investigate your activities.
